THOMPSON FOR THOMPSON v. SECRETARY OF H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ES

No. 81 C 3086.

559 F.Supp. 548 (1983)

Carol THOMPSON for Roger THOMPSON, Plaintiff, v. SECRETARY OF H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ES, Defendant.

United States District Court, E.D. New York.

March 28, 1983.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Carol Kellermann, Brooklyn, N.Y., for plaintiff.

Raymond J. Dearie, U.S. Atty. (Michael Cavanagh, Asst. U.S. Atty., Brooklyn, N.Y., Annette H. Blum, Regional Atty., Region II, Connie Raffa, Asst. Regional Atty., Dept. of Health and Human Services, New York City, of counsel), for defendant.


MEMORANDUM AND ORDER

NICKERSON, District Judge.

Plaintiff brought this action under 42 U.S.C. §§ 405(g) and 1383(c)(3) to review a final determination of the defendant denying plaintiff Supplemental Security Income benefits. The Administrative Law Judge (ALJ) found that plaintiff was not under a disability, and the Appeals Council denied review.
